^redacted‌ - we own Yummy Pools in the South East and acquiring all across the sunbelt coast to coast.

- stay clear of unions
- focus on recurring maintenance and service & repair. Pool construction trades for 1x
- largely residential focused but some commercial is ok if the terms work. Some guys also sell chems
- convert as many customers to credit card pre pay vs cash
- when did rates get adjusted last?
- 12 month work geographies trade at a premium
